From Seed to Sweetness: The Story of UK-Grown Sugarsnap Peas

In the heart of the British countryside, a quiet revolution in taste and tenacity unfolds every spring. The sugarsnap pea — crisp, juicy, and naturally sweet — takes centre stage in a story of skilled hands, rich soil, and unwavering commitment to sustainable British farming.

Drilling

The 2025 season began with precision. At the end of March, millions of seeds were sown in carefully staggered plantings, using state-of-the-art drills that placed each seed and its first nutrients with exacting care. This method, paired with decades of agronomic know-how, gave the sugarsnap plants the best possible start — nourished from the very first moment.

Post Drilling

Three weeks later, tender green shoots began to emerge. But with a notably dry spring this year, success depended on swift and skilled action. Our dedicated irrigation teams worked tirelessly to maintain soil moisture, ensuring every plant stayed healthy through each critical stage of development. Their efforts paid off — delivering strong, vibrant crops ready to capture the best of British sunshine.

6 Weeks After Drilling

By week six, the plants reached 30cm tall, basking in the light and beginning to flower. Each bloom held the promise of the sweet, crunchy pods to come. A perfectly timed combination of pre-flowering irrigation and foliar feed enriched the plants with vital nutrients — a moment that makes all the difference in flavour and texture.


And then, the harvest. Ten weeks after drilling, the fields were full of life — lush green vines heavy with pods. Expert pickers moved row by row, hand-harvesting the sugarsnaps with care and precision. Crates brimming with freshness were swiftly transported to the packhouse, ensuring maximum flavour and shelf life.

Sugarsnap Picking

The result? A bumper crop, helped by long sunny days and a mild early summer. 2025 has delivered one of the finest sugarsnap seasons in recent memory — and it’s all thanks to a fusion of modern farming and time-honoured care.
